Abstract
In this paper the requirements for single-frequency helium-neon lasers are characterized. The system of single-frequency He-Ne laser is presented with the thin-layer CWA selector operating with the stabilization of power output. In the stabilization loop the computer has been applied, co-working with the specially made for this purpose digital system of piezoceramics control. The principle of operation of computer stabilization loop of the power of single-frequency laser is described, as well as some results of investigations.
